Exploring Agile Jobs in India

The job market for agile professionals in India is booming with numerous opportunities across various industries. Agile methodologies have gained immense popularity in recent years due to their effectiveness in delivering high-quality products in shorter time frames. Job seekers looking to explore agile roles in India have a wide array of options to choose from.

Top Hiring Locations in India

  1. Bangalore
  2. Pune
  3. Hyderabad
  4. Mumbai
  5. Chennai

These cities are known for their thriving tech industries and are actively hiring professionals with agile skills.

Average Salary Range

The average salary range for agile professionals in India varies based on experience level. Entry-level positions can expect to earn between ₹4-6 lakhs per annum, while experienced professionals can earn upwards of ₹15 lakhs per annum.

Career Path

A typical career path for agile professionals in India may include roles such as: - Junior Developer - Senior Developer - Scrum Master - Product Owner - Agile Coach

Advancement in this field is often based on experience, certifications, and leadership skills.
